Toggle navigation
cafata
Search stocks
Email Login
Sign up ...
Draganfly Inc. - Common Shares
,
DPRO
DPRO
2025-07-01
2.80%
v
5d
None
15.6k
-28.44%
None
aerospace & defense
aerospace & defense
None